Bishop says Pacquiao building dynasty

Posted By: Administrator On:


MANILA, Oct. 3, 2012— With three Pacquiaos joining next year’s elections, a Catholic bishop appears unimpressed.

Marbel Bishop Dinualdo Gutierrez said when one family tries to dominate top government posts in one particular region it means building a dynasty.

Boxing superstar turned Sarangani Rep. Manny Pacquiao is seeking reelection for his province’s lone congressional district while his wife, Jinkee, is running for vice governor of the province.

The lawmaker’s younger brother, Roel, also wants to become a congressman of neighboring South Cotabato.

As to how Pacquiao performed in his first term as solon, Gutierrez refused to give a straight answer, instead described the 33-year-old lawmaker as someone who “is always out.

“How many bills has he authored? (But) he is generous (and) some have taken advantage (of him),” said Gutierrez.

The bishop added that the Pacquiaos would be an addition to the list of political dynasties in the province including the Chiongbians, Antoninos and Constantinos.

“Dynasty law is a big joke- to humor activists, after Edsa 1. No IRR (Implementing Rules and Regulation).” Gutierrez said.  [RL/CBCPNews]
